Straddling the equator, the Galapagos Islands are volcanic in origin and several volcanoes in the west of the archipelago are still very active, especially those on Isla Fernandina, Isla Isabela and Isla Santiago. The overall Galapagos group consists of 15 main islands, 3 smaller islands, and 107 rocks and islets.

OPERATION BAGHDAD PUPS
U.S. troops stationed around the world befriend local animals as a way to help cope with the emotional hardships they endure every day while deployed far away from friends and family. The Operation Baghdad Pups program provides veterinary care and coordinates complicated logistics and transportation requirements in order to reunite these beloved pets with their soldiers back in the U.S. These important animals help our heroes find a sense of normalcy and love in the midst of uncertainty and separation. And, when our troops return home, the same pet can help them readjust and heal their emotional, mental and physical wounds.
The Operation Baghdad Pups mission is not over even though U.S. troops have pulled out of Iraq. Over 16,000 Americans and their animals still remain in Iraq working to train Iraq security forces, running one of the largest U.S. embassy's in the world and two U.S. consulates, and the FBI and CIA also have a continued presence there. And, as you know already, many U.S. troops were forced to leave their animals behind and the SPCA International returned once again to Iraq to rescue them the first of this year. MISSION ACCOMPLISHED...but, there is still more animals to bring to the USA.
Many American civilians and contractors will remain in Iraq through 2012 and beyond. SPCA International is committed to helping all Americans in Iraq get their animals to safe, loving homes in the U.S. We will not stop until all these patriot pets are safe.
Each time the Operation Baghdad Pups team is in Iraq, we take the opportunity to show adults and children that a dog can be your best friend. A simple twenty-minute walk with a dog often stretched to several hours because the people we encountered are often curious and we take the time to stop and talk with them and let them slowly get acquainted with our four-legged friend. Many of them eventually feel comfortable enough to touch the dog - something most of them
have never done before.
Because of Operation Baghdad Pups, we have been planting seeds of compassion in Iraq since February 2008. Seeds that we hope will grow, and over time, will result in the local attitudes towards animals changing. This will probably not happen quickly, but we are encouraged by the progress we have already seen. Without a doubt, the presence of SPCA International in Iraq has had a positive impact on animals and people too.

ENVIRONMENTAL EDUCATION
Monarchs Across Georgia
Monarchs Across Georgia (MAG) is a committee of the Environmental Education Alliance. MAG works together with teachers, students, families, communities, businesses and others to study Monarch butterflies and restore butterfly habitat across the state. There has been a decline in the Monarch populations and the MAG group sees its mission to inspire future caretakers of the natural environment by educating them about monarch butterflies and other pollinators.

STARGAZING
Ancient Tablet Deciphered-
Sumerian Astronomers
This could be a case of one scientifically solved mystery solving another so I will try and explain the second one under "Interesting Facts" The circular clay tablet shown above was discovered 150 years ago at Nineveh the capital of ancient Assyria, in what is now Iraq. The tablet shows drawings of constellations and pictogram-based text known as cuneiform which was used by the Sumerians, the earliest known civilization in the world. For decades scientists have failed to decipher the tablet. In 2008 two scientists, Alan Bond and Mark Hempsell from Bristol University finally cracked the cuneiform code. By using a computer program that can reconstruct the night sky thousands of years ago. The two scientists were able to establish the tablet was a night notebook of Sumerian astronomers and refers to the events in the sky before dawn on the 29th of June 3123 BC (Julian calendar).
Interesting Fact: What makes this discovery even more amazing is the tablet also shows a large object travelling along the constellation of Pisces. The symbols show the trajectory of the object to an error of one degree to hit Köfels Austria. Köfels is recognized as the area of the largest rockslide in the crystalline Alps and has given rise to numerous theories about the cause of the rockslide. There is no crater so to modern eyes it doesn't look as a meteor impact site should look. However from the information gathered from the tablet, the trajectory explains why there is no crater. The in-coming angle was very low (six degrees) so the scientists theorize that the asteroid clipped a near by mountain called Gamskogel and this caused the asteroid to explode before it reached its final impact point.
